The potential for a spike in workers' comp attorney fees clouds the outlook for carriers in the Sunshine State

A recommended 13.4 percent rate cut for workers’ compensation cover in Florida shouldn’t lead anyone to assume that an expected spike in carriers’ claims-related legal costs has failed to emerge.
